Grilled Fillets with Pecans and Green Bean Ravioli

Beef up your cheese ravioli with toasted pecans, fresh sage, and green beans. Serve as a side with grilled tenderloin fillets for a quick and easy Italian supper.

Baked Chicken Risotto

Opt for risotto instead of pasta tonight. Whip up this easy Baked Chicken Risotto with artichoke hearts, zucchini, and Parmesan cheese.

Pesto-Crusted Pork Chops with Sweet-and-Sour Collards

Use pesto as a flavorful coating on pork chops and serve alongside collards seasoned with brown sugar and red pepper.

Crispy Oven-Baked Tilapia with Lemon-Tomato Fettucine

Have fish for a change! Baked panko-breaded tilapia is a healthy alternative to pan-frying. Serve it with fettucine with capers, feta cheese, and fresh basil.
